Brunch at The Hot Spot
This perky breakfast and lunch spot is guaranteed to wake the groggy with its shiny stainless steel and glass facade and vibrant apple green, orange and yellow interior. The menu offers breakfast fare like the tropical French toast, thick pineapple Hawaiian bread loaded with ricotta cheese and pineapple and drizzled with white chocolate sauce. The signature "Logan berry" sour cream pancakes come loaded with lingonberries and a topper of honey butter. Traditional breakfast fare, such as create-your-own omelets and Belgian waffles, is also available. The lunch menu offers a grilled tuna steak sandwich with pineapple relish, a marinated skirt steak sandwich with peppers, onions and mushrooms, and an albacore tuna melt on marble rye.
